The Joint Admission Matriculation Board (JAMB) CAPS admission status has given a lot of students hard time to check so in this tutorial i will be listing out the best steps to check the 2018/2019 admission status but before i proceed i will tell you what CAPS is.
CAPS simply means the Central Admission Processing System, it was formed by Jamb during the 2017/2018 session to reduced the corruption in admission process and also make it more faster.
STEPS TO CHECK THE 2018 CAPS ADMISSION STATUS
Use Chrome or any browser with desktop view for this steps
1. Go to jamb website
www.jamb.org.ng
2. When you open the site you
will be required to log in just put
in your email address and
password you used to
register.
3. After you have log in you will
see a welcome notice just move
down on the page you will see
check caps admission status box
click on it, after you click on it
you'll will be redirected to the
caps page if you are using a
computer you will see the caps
option but if it's a phone you
will only see WELCOME, this is
where students get confuse but
you don't have to be, the caps
page shows only welcome
because it requires desktop
mode to view the complete
page.
4. This is why the chrome
browser is recommended just
go to Chrome option and
choose request desktop site for
the complete page to display,
when it display click on
admission status to view your
status.
After following this you will see a a page showing your jamb score and also your status if you are admitted just click on accept button but if you don't want the course you can also click the reject button.
